How much do oracle java j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 17, 2026, the average hourly pay for oracle java in Tennessee is $48.80,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$44.71 and $60.87 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Oracle Java Develop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Oracle Java Developer, you need strong programming skills in Java, a solid understanding of object-oriented concepts, and typically a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with Oracle databases, Java frameworks (such as Spring or Hibernate), and version control systems like Git is often required, along with relevant certifications like Oracle Certified Professional Java Programmer (OCPJP). Problem-solving, teamwork, and effective communication are crucial soft skills for collaborating on projects and debugging complex applications. These competencies ensure the development of reliable, scalable, and maintainable software solutions that meet business needs.

What are Oracle Java developers?

Oracle Java developers are software professionals who specialize in building, maintaining, and optimizing applications using the Java programming language, which is developed and maintained by Oracle Corporation. They work with Java technologies to create web, desktop, and mobile applications, often integrating with databases and other systems. These developers are skilled in object-oriented programming, familiar with Java frameworks and libraries, and follow best practices for coding, testing, and deploying Java applications.

What are some common challenges Oracle Java developers face when working on enterprise-level applications?

Oracle Java developers working on enterprise applications often encounter challenges such as integrating legacy systems, ensuring application scalability, and maintaining security standards. Collaborating closely with cross-functional teams, developers must manage complex codebases and adhere to best practices for code quality and documentation. Regularly updating skills to keep pace with evolving Java frameworks and Oracle technologies is also crucial for success in this dynamic environment.
